For further clarity, I followed the amd64 howto (I've now done this a
few times) and installed the 64bit system first and then the 32bit
chroot.  After following the instructions to run 32bit apps within the
64 bit system, OOo, firefox with flash and realplayer to play stuff
within firefox, all run fine.

I've just applied the nvidia install as described by Wackjacko earlier
and it all works fine.

Seems the way to go.
